Description
Upon entering the property, you are welcomed by a spacious hallway, which provides access to a convenient downstairs W/C. To the left, you’ll find a generous reception room featuring a large front-facing window that floods the space with natural light. This room flows seamlessly into the dining area, where sliding doors open out onto the private rear garden—perfect for indoor-outdoor living. Adjacent to the dining room is a well-appointed kitchen, offering ample storage and countertop space, along with fitted appliances and a practical breakfast bar.
Upstairs, the property comprises four bedrooms and two bathrooms. The principal bedroom benefits from its own ensuite, while the remaining bedrooms are served by a modern family bathroom. To the rear, the home boasts a large private garden. There is also access to a utility room, which conveniently leads through to the single garage. At the front of the property, off-street parking is available.

Location
Situated in a small private close of similar properties and within walking distance of Twyford village centre and the railway station.
Twyford village offers a variety of local shops, cafes, restaurants and public houses including an excellent Waitrose Supermarket as well other Health centre and dental and vet nary practices. Twyford station offers services to London Paddington and Reading which has connections to the West County, West Coast Line and the rest of the rail network.
The local schools in Twyford include Polehampton Infant and Junior Schools, Colleton Primary, with The Piggott Secondary Academy and Sixth form at nearby Wargrave. Other notable schools in the area include, The Dolphin at Hurst, Bluecoats at Sonning and several Independent and Grammar Schools in Reading.
